The Apex Television Company has to decide on the number of 27" and 20" sets to be produced at one of its factories. Market research indicates that at most 40 of the 27" sets and 10 of the 20" sets can be sold per month. The maximum number of work-hours available is 500 per month. A 27" set requires 20 work-hours and a 20" set requires 10 work-hours. Each 27" set sold produces a profit of $120 and each 20" set produces a profit of $80. A wholesaler has agreed to purchase all the television sets produced if the numbers do not exceed the maxima indi- cated by the market research.E* a.Formulate and solve a linear programming model for this problem on a spreadsheet. b.Formulate this same model algebraically. c.Solve this model by using the Graphical Linear Pro- gramming and Sensitivity Analysis module in your Interactive Management Science Modules to apply the graphical method.
